A kind of Novel detonating tool powder charge upper cover
Technical field
The present invention relates to chemical industry instrument fields, and in particular to a kind of Novel detonating tool powder charge upper cover.
Background technique
When detonation tool produces, the medicine body temperature of hot pouring is higher, and after cooling solidification, medicine body is because of the reason of expanding with heat and contract with cold, meeting Larger shrinkage cavity is generated on medicine-pouring hole periphery, easily makes detonation tool medicine-pouring hole periphery occur lacking material and inanition, influences product quality, and can The generation of detonation tool misfire condition can be will lead to.Usually there is residual medicine after powder charge upper cover casting oral area is cooling simultaneously, needs to grasp Workmanship is shoveled with copper and gently scalps residual medicine, and this manual operation can bring some potential safety problems, is increased working face and is floated medicine, influences Worker's health, will also result in that detonation tool medicine-pouring port is uneven, influence the progress of subsequent label-sticking process.

Specific embodiment
With reference to the accompanying drawing, technical solution of the present invention is further described in detail:
As shown in Figs. 1-2, a kind of Novel detonating has powder charge upper cover, including powder charge upper cover ontology 1 and setting in powder charge upper cover ontology On 2 functional hole 3 and 2 medicine-pouring holes 2,1 lower end surface of powder charge upper cover ontology integrally sets inverted cone 4, the functional hole 3 It arranges respectively in diagonal line with medicine-pouring hole 2, and up and down, the upper port of the medicine-pouring hole 2 is horn mouth, 2 upper end of medicine-pouring hole The side wall that is inclined outwardly of mouth and horizontal angle be 45 °, medicine-pouring hole 2 from the 1 closer side in edge of powder charge upper cover ontology away from From for 3-4mm.The center of 4 vertex of inverted cone and powder charge upper cover ontology point-blank, 3 He of bottom surface covering function hole Charging hole 2, a height of 9.5mm of inverted cone 4.
When it is implemented, putting on riser when powder charge upper cover ontology 1 covers on detonation tool cartridge, medicine is injected along riser It is closer from cylindrantherae periphery because medicine-pouring hole 2 is 3-4mm with a distance from the side that powder charge upper cover edge is closer when detonation tool, And lower end surface integrally sets inverted cone 4, a height of 9.5mm of inverted cone 4 makes 2 periphery of medicine-pouring hole after detonation tool medicine body cooled and solidified And powder column upper end center axis is nearby not in larger scarce material and inanition, guarantee detonation tool injection dose in this way can satisfy work Skill requirement, the residual medicine of medicine-pouring port can gently be pulled when unloading riser together with residual medicine because of the bell-mouthed setting of 2 upper port of medicine-pouring hole It goes, avoids shoveling shovel medicine with copper by special messenger, generate unnecessary floating medicine, avoid security risk, while product can also be made more beautiful It sees, does not influence the progress of label-sticking process, the design of 1 lower end surface inverted cone of powder charge upper cover ontology is so that detonation tool medicine body is cooling It is capable of forming a sockets for collecting energy in upper end after solidification, this will greatly improve the initiation energy of detonation tool.
